This verse tells us that Sheshan, a man, gave his daughter to Jarha, his servant, to be his wife. From this marriage, Attai was born. The verse is straightforward and describes a familial relationship and birth.

Contexto histórico
This verse is from the Book of Chronicles, written by Ezra or a scribe around the time of the Babylonian exile, around 538 BC. The text was likely written for the Israelites returning from exile to remind them of their heritage and genealogy.
